In today’s world, many people are silently battling spiritual attacks, depression, anxiety, and a deep sense of isolation. If this is you, take heart—you are not alone. This article draws from a powerful conversation featured on the TruthSeekah & Arien Podcast, where the hosts dive deep into the realities of spiritual warfare, the comfort of the Holy Spirit, and the hope found in authentic Christian mysticism.
“All who live godly in Christ Jesus shall suffer persecution.” —2 Timothy 3:12
Persecution and spiritual attacks aren’t always external. Often, they manifest in the form of self-doubt, guilt, shame, and overwhelming emotional weight. The enemy knows your insecurities and uses them as weapons. Hosts TruthSeekah and Arien vulnerably share how even saints throughout history, such as St. John of the Cross, experienced what felt like spiritual “bipolarism”—one day in divine ecstasy, the next in deep despair.
This rollercoaster is not uncommon in the mystical Christian path. In fact, it’s often the very fire that refines us.
One of the Holy Spirit’s primary roles is that of Comforter (John 14:26). That implies there will be discomfort. Spiritual attacks and emotional pain are not signs of failure but rather invitations to grow and transform.
“Let it burn,” Arien shares. “That hellfire is purifying.”
These moments of discomfort often purify the ego, heal deep wounds, and teach compassion for others.

“He shall cover thee with his feathers, and under his wings shalt thou trust.” —Psalm 91:4
The podcast episode closes with a reading of Psalm 91, a timeless scripture offering comfort and protection for those in spiritual battle. This powerful psalm is a reminder that even when darkness surrounds us, God has already placed angels on assignment to guard us.
The isolation you feel may not be punishment but preparation. Just as a caterpillar must retreat into darkness to become a butterfly, so too are you being readied for a higher calling. TruthSeekah says it best:
“This isn’t the end. You’re not going to be in this place forever. Let the transformation happen—and then share your testimony.”
You are not broken. You are being refined. And your journey—complete with its highs and lows—is not just for you. It’s meant to be shared. Someone else needs to hear your testimony. Write the book. Sing the song. Speak the truth.
